Output 58fb6081379e40df64218324ac2cb0f4b9d3a23e0e6ef1a7cac323bea32eaec5:1

value
887871
script pubkey
OP_0 OP_PUSHBYTES_32 39bad6ba8ffa9b3c30c7591af397f095411c6751556e2db26d9eeccaa40014da
address
bc1q8xaddw50l2dncvx8tyd089lsj4q3ce6324hzmvndnmkv4fqqzndq5t3dck
transaction
58fb6081379e40df64218324ac2cb0f4b9d3a23e0e6ef1a7cac323bea32eaec5
spent
true